
More than 500 workers from Illawarra Coal will take part in a running event to raise much needed funds for Wollongong Hospital’s children’s ward.
Run Wollongong will be held on October 19, with Illawarra Coal employees and their families representing more than a quarter of registered participants.
The event aims to raise funds for the redevelopment of the Wollongong Hospital Children’s Ward & Illawarra Shoalhaven Children’s Assessment Unit.
Illawarra Coal president Troy McDonald said the event was a great way for workers to give back to the community, Illawarra Mercury reported.
‘‘Competing in Run Wollongong is a great way to encourage our employees to pursue and maintain a healthy lifestyle as well as supporting our local community,’’ McDonald said.
Run Wollongong is a 12K run and 6K run or walk traveling along Wollongong’s picturesque waterfront and Flagstaff Hill precinct.
Last year the event raised more than $215,002.
